The Different Factors That Cause Lower Back Pain And Ways To Treat Them

Back pain is a very common problem that is on the rise

. There are many causes of back pain that can range as a result of an injury, arthritis, or a collapsed vertebrate to name just a few. In this article I will discuss the most common causes of back pain and the possible ways to treat them.

Back pain as a result of an injury can produce the most chronic conditions particularly if the injury is treated poorly or even worse, not treated at all. A common condition is where an injury may have caused a crack in the spine. Since the injury the pain may have subsided however, over the years as the body gets older this injury actually exacerbates causing greater pain as time goes on. The causes of back pain can also be contributed to heredity conditions such as spondylosis which describes the displacement of vertebrates in the lower spine.

Lower back pain can also be an indicator of an underlying symptom that is in no way connected to the back. For example, if you are experiencing acute pain around the lower back area there is a possibility that the cause is due to a kidney or bladder infection. If passing urine is painful or difficult and you are experiencing pain in the lower back area then this should be checked by checked by a doctor before the condition worsens. This could be caused by kidney stones which are very painful and can cause swelling of the kidney walls. The swelling enlarges the kidney making it compress against the lower spine resulting in pain in the lower back.

One of the most common causes of back pain is arthritis. This condition can be both mild and chronic and the common symptom is the swelling and inflammation of the joints. Arthritis tends to exacerbate as we get older as the body and joints become more exposed to wear and tear. Treatment can include the use of over the counter medication such as ibuprofen and for more chronic conditions treatment can involve more potent drugs such as corticosteroids.


Back pain is affecting more people today than ever. This could also be linked to the sedentary lives we lead and the diets we eat. Although, we cannot control back pain as a result of an injury or if it is hereditary, we can however, take certain precautions that can help us prevent or make it worse. You can do this by eating a healthier diet rich in nutrients, and do plenty of stretching and exercises like yoga.
